Not every page titled "Index of" is a genuine server directory. Malicious actors frequently create fake directory structures using basic HTML. When a user clicks what appears to be a movie file link (e.g., ali_g_indahouse_2002.mp4 ), they may instead trigger the download of an executable file ( .exe or .dmg ) disguised with a video icon, infecting their system with malware or ransomware. 2. An "index of" search query targets the default page title generated by web servers like Apache or Nginx when no index file (like index.html ) is present in a directory.

Search engines have become smarter. Google now actively removes known directory listings from its results. Furthermore, modern web servers (Nginx 1.20+, Apache 2.4+) disable directory indexing by default. As cloud storage replaces raw FTP and HTTP servers, finding a live is increasingly unlikely.
